Abstract

A video conferencing system is disclosed. The video conferencing system includes a transmitter and a receiver. When the transmitter is coupled to a port of an information processing apparatus, the transmitter communicates with the information processing apparatus to determine whether the port of the information processing apparatus has video output function. When the above determination result is no, the transmitter emits a wireless signal. The transmitter is coupled to a display apparatus and used to receive the wireless signal and provide a default warning message to the display apparatus.

請參照圖7A及圖7B,圖7A及圖7B分別繪示支援通用序列匯流排Type-C標準的連接埠插座與連接線插頭的引腳配置示意圖。根據圖7A及圖7B可知:相較於傳統的通用序列匯流排標準,通用序列匯流排Type-C標準新增了具備10Gbps高速訊號傳輸能力的高速傳輸引腳TX1+/TX1-、TX2+/TX2-、RX1+/RX1-及RX2+/RX2-、系統組態引腳CC1/CC2、連接線供電引腳VCONN等引腳的配置。Please refer to FIG. 7A and FIG. 7B. FIG. 7A and FIG. 7B respectively illustrate the pin configuration diagrams of the port socket and the cable plug supporting the Type-C standard of the universal serial bus. According to Figure 7A and Figure 7B, it can be seen that compared with the traditional universal serial bus standard, the universal serial bus Type-C standard has added high-speed transmission pins TX1+/TX1-, TX2+/TX2- with 10Gbps high-speed signal transmission capability. , RX1+/RX1- and RX2+/RX2-, system configuration pins CC1/CC2, connection line power supply pin VCONN and other pin configurations.

需說明的是,支援通用序列匯流排Type-C標準的連接線插頭是可反轉使用的。換言之,支援通用序列匯流排Type-C標準的連接線插頭無論是以正向或反向插入至支援通用序列匯流排Type-C標準的連接埠插座,其電源的連接都會是正確的。It should be noted that the cable plug that supports the Type-C standard of the universal serial bus is reversible. In other words, regardless of whether the connector plug that supports the Universal Serial Bus Type-C standard is plugged into a port socket that supports the Universal Serial Bus Type-C standard, the power connection will be correct.

此外,由於支援通用序列匯流排Type-C標準的連接埠插座包含兩對彼此相連的資料引腳D+/D-,所以無論支援通用序列匯流排Type-C標準的連接線插頭是以正向或反向插入至支援通用序列匯流排Type-C標準的連接埠插座,資料引腳D+/D-都會是連通的。In addition, since the port socket that supports the universal serial bus Type-C standard contains two pairs of data pins D+/D- connected to each other, no matter whether the universal serial bus Type-C standard cable plug is positive or Reversely plug it into a port socket that supports the Universal Serial Bus Type-C standard, and the data pins D+/D- will be connected.

對於通用序列匯流排Type-C標準而言,用於高速訊號傳輸的該些高速傳輸引腳不能被連接在一起。因此,支援通用序列匯流排Type-C標準的連接埠插座可透過系統組態引腳CC1/CC2偵測通用序列匯流排Type-C連接線插頭插入至通用序列匯流排Type-C連接埠插座的方向為正向或反相,並透過硬體線路對該些高速傳輸引腳TX1+/TX1-、TX2+/TX2-、RX1+/RX1-及RX2+/RX2-進行路由,以確保通用序列匯流排Type-C標準的引腳配置是正確的。For the Universal Serial Bus Type-C standard, the high-speed transmission pins used for high-speed signal transmission cannot be connected together. Therefore, a port socket that supports the Universal Serial Bus Type-C standard can detect that the Universal Serial Bus Type-C cable plug is inserted into the Universal Serial Bus Type-C port socket through the system configuration pins CC1/CC2 The direction is forward or reverse, and these high-speed transmission pins TX1+/TX1-, TX2+/TX2-, RX1+/RX1- and RX2+/RX2- are routed through hardware lines to ensure the universal serial bus Type- The pin configuration of the C standard is correct.

值得注意的是,相較於傳統的通用序列匯流排標準,通用序列匯流排Type-C標準引入了雙角色能力。由於每條支援通用序列匯流排Type-C標準的連接線插頭具有完全相同的上下兩側,因此,當支援通用序列匯流排Type-C標準的兩台裝置彼此耦接時,兩台裝置需相互溝通以確定其各自應作為通用序列匯流排主機(USB Host)或通用序列匯流排裝置(USB Device)的角色。It is worth noting that, compared to the traditional universal serial bus standard, the universal serial bus Type-C standard introduces dual-role capabilities. Since each cable plug that supports the Universal Serial Bus Type-C standard has exactly the same upper and lower sides, when two devices supporting the Universal Serial Bus Type-C standard are coupled to each other, the two devices must be mutually coupled. Communicate to determine their respective roles as a universal serial bus host (USB Host) or universal serial bus device (USB Device).

詳言之,上述的角色溝通程序需分別針對資料傳輸及電源傳輸進行,且需在支援通用序列匯流排Type-C標準的連接線插頭插入至支援通用序列匯流排Type-C標準的連接埠插座後就要進行。以資料傳輸而言,作為通用序列匯流排主機(USB Host)的裝置,其連接埠被稱為下行埠(Downstream Facing Port, DFP),而作為通用序列匯流排裝置(USB Device)的裝置,其連接埠被稱為上行埠(Upstream Facing Port, UFP)。以電源傳輸而言,提供電源的裝置被稱為源端(Source),而接受電源的裝置被稱為吸端(Sink)。系統組態引腳CC1及CC2用以在兩台裝置耦接期間定義兩台裝置各自扮演的電源角色。In detail, the above-mentioned role communication procedures need to be carried out separately for data transmission and power transmission, and the cable plug that supports the universal serial bus Type-C standard needs to be inserted into the port socket that supports the universal serial bus Type-C standard. It will be done later. In terms of data transmission, as a universal serial bus host (USB Host) device, its port is called a downstream port (Downstream Facing Port, DFP), and as a universal serial bus device (USB Device) device, its The port is called the Upstream Facing Port (UFP). In terms of power transmission, a device that provides power is called a source, and a device that receives power is called a sink. The system configuration pins CC1 and CC2 are used to define the power supply roles played by the two devices during the coupling period of the two devices.

如圖8所示,下行埠DFP(源端)與上行埠UFP(吸端)透過連接線CC耦接,下行埠DFP的系統組態引腳CC1及CC2耦接上拉電阻RP且上行埠UFP的系統組態引腳CC1及CC2耦接下拉電阻RD。當下行埠DFP與上行埠UFP未耦接時,下行埠DFP的供電引腳VBUS無任何輸出。當上行埠UFP透過連接線CC與下行埠DFP耦接時,下行埠DFP的系統組態引腳CC1與上行埠UFP的系統組態引腳CC1耦接,使得下行埠DFP的系統組態引腳CC1偵測到上行埠UFP的下拉電阻RD,代表兩者已耦接,下行埠DFP(源端)的供電引腳VBUS輸出電源至上行埠UFP(吸端)。As shown in Figure 8, the downstream port DFP (source end) and the upstream port UFP (suction end) are coupled through the cable CC, the system configuration pins CC1 and CC2 of the downstream port DFP are coupled to the pull-up resistor RP and the upstream port UFP The system configuration pins CC1 and CC2 are coupled to the pull-down resistor RD. When the downstream port DFP and the upstream port UFP are not coupled, the power supply pin VBUS of the downstream port DFP has no output. When the upstream port UFP is coupled to the downstream port DFP through the cable CC, the system configuration pin CC1 of the downstream port DFP is coupled to the system configuration pin CC1 of the upstream port UFP, so that the system configuration pin of the downstream port DFP CC1 detects the pull-down resistor RD of the upstream port UFP, which means that the two are coupled. The power supply pin VBUS of the downstream port DFP (source) outputs power to the upstream port UFP (sink terminal).

需說明的是,上述實施例是以下行埠DFP的系統組態引腳CC1耦接上行埠UFP的系統組態引腳CC1進行說明,實際上,隨著連接線插頭插入至連接埠插座的方向不同,亦可以是下行埠DFP的系統組態引腳CC2耦接上行埠UFP的系統組態引腳CC2。因此,下行埠DFP可根據其偵測到上行埠UFP的下拉電阻RD的系統組態引腳為CC1或CC2來判定連接線插頭插入至連接埠插座的方向為正向或反向,並相對應切換該些高速傳輸引腳TX1+/TX1-、TX2+/TX2-、RX1+/RX1-及RX2+/RX2-的配置。It should be noted that, in the above embodiment, the system configuration pin CC1 of the downstream port DFP is coupled to the system configuration pin CC1 of the upstream port UFP. In fact, as the connection line plug is inserted into the port socket Differently, the system configuration pin CC2 of the downstream port DFP may be coupled to the system configuration pin CC2 of the upstream port UFP. Therefore, the downstream port DFP can determine whether the direction of the cable plug inserted into the port socket is forward or reverse according to the system configuration pin of the pull-down resistor RD of the upstream port UFP detected as CC1 or CC2, and correspondingly Switch the configuration of these high-speed transmission pins TX1+/TX1-, TX2+/TX2-, RX1+/RX1- and RX2+/RX2-.

此外,相較於傳統的通用序列匯流排標準,通用序列匯流排Type-C標準可大幅提升供電能力。傳統的通用序列匯流排連接埠僅可提供2.5W的最大功率,而通用序列匯流排Type-C連接埠可提供15W(亦即5V*3A)的最大功率。若通用序列匯流排Type-C連接埠採用電源傳輸(Power Deliver, PD)協定,甚至可提供100W(亦即20V*5A)的最大功率。因此,監視器等大型裝置可透過通用序列匯流排Type-C連接埠供電,而配置有大容量電池的筆記型電腦等設備亦可透過通用序列匯流排Type-C連接埠進行充電。In addition, compared with the traditional universal serial bus standard, the universal serial bus Type-C standard can greatly improve the power supply capacity. The traditional universal serial bus port can only provide a maximum power of 2.5W, while the universal serial bus Type-C port can provide a maximum power of 15W (that is, 5V*3A). If the Universal Serial Bus Type-C port adopts the Power Deliver (PD) protocol, it can even provide a maximum power of 100W (that is, 20V*5A). Therefore, large devices such as monitors can be powered through the Universal Serial Bus Type-C port, and devices such as laptops equipped with large-capacity batteries can also be charged through the Universal Serial Bus Type-C port.

需說明的是,由於支援通用序列匯流排Type-C標準的該些高速傳輸引腳TX1+/TX1-、TX2+/TX2-、RX1+/RX1-及RX2+/RX2-可提供高達10Gbps的高速訊號傳輸能力,因此傳統上需透過專用的傳輸線進行的高速訊號傳輸,例如高解析度多媒體介面(High Definition Multimedia Interface, HDMI)、顯示埠(DisplayPort)、雷靂(Thunderbolt)等訊號傳輸,均可透過通用序列匯流排Type-C連接線進行,甚至能夠高速傳輸4k的高解析度影像訊號。上述操作模式被稱為通用序列匯流排Type-C替代模式(Alternate Mode)。It should be noted that these high-speed transmission pins TX1+/TX1-, TX2+/TX2-, RX1+/RX1- and RX2+/RX2- which support the Universal Serial Bus Type-C standard can provide high-speed signal transmission capabilities up to 10Gbps Therefore, traditional high-speed signal transmission through dedicated transmission lines, such as High Definition Multimedia Interface (HDMI), DisplayPort, Thunderbolt, etc., can be transmitted through a universal serial The bus Type-C connection cable can even transmit 4k high-resolution video signals at high speed. The above-mentioned operation mode is called the Alternate Mode of the Universal Serial Bus Type-C.

請參照圖10,圖10繪示在作為源端的下行埠DFP與作為吸端的上行埠UFP進行電源協商過程中的供電訊息交換(Power delivery message exchange)的示意圖。Please refer to FIG. 10. FIG. 10 shows a schematic diagram of a power delivery message exchange during power negotiation between a downstream port DFP as a source and an upstream port UFP as a sink.

如圖10所示,首先,作為源端的下行埠DFP會傳送源端功能訊息(Source capabilities  message)S1至作為吸端的上行埠UFP。當下行埠DFP接收到上行埠UFP的回覆訊息S2時,代表下行埠DFP與上行埠UFP之間的供電連接已完成。As shown in FIG. 10, first, the downstream port DFP as the source end sends a source capabilities message (Source capabilities message) S1 to the upstream port UFP as the sink end. When the downstream port DFP receives the reply message S2 from the upstream port UFP, it means that the power connection between the downstream port DFP and the upstream port UFP has been completed.

接著,上行埠UFP會分析接收到的源端功能訊息S1並選擇欲請求的電力配置(Power profile)後傳送請求訊息(Request  message)S3至下行埠DFP。當下行埠DFP接收到請求訊息S3後,下行埠DFP會傳送回覆訊息S4至上行埠UFP,以讓上行埠UFP得知下行埠DFP已接收到請求訊息S3。Then, the upstream port UFP analyzes the received source function message S1 and selects the power profile to be requested, and then sends a request message (Request message) S3 to the downstream port DFP. When the downstream port DFP receives the request message S3, the downstream port DFP sends a reply message S4 to the upstream port UFP so that the upstream port UFP knows that the downstream port DFP has received the request message S3.

然後,下行埠DFP會分析接收到的請求訊息S3並決定是否可接受上行埠UFP所請求的電力配置。若下行埠DFP決定接受上行埠UFP所請求的電力配置,則下行埠DFP會傳送接受訊息(Accept message)S5至上行埠UFP。當上行埠UFP接收到接受訊息S5後,上行埠UFP會傳送回覆訊息S6至下行埠DFP,以讓下行埠DFP得知上行埠UFP已接收到接受訊息S5。Then, the downstream port DFP analyzes the received request message S3 and determines whether the power configuration requested by the upstream port UFP is acceptable. If the downstream port DFP decides to accept the power configuration requested by the upstream port UFP, the downstream port DFP will send an Accept message S5 to the upstream port UFP. When the upstream port UFP receives the acceptance message S5, the upstream port UFP sends a reply message S6 to the downstream port DFP, so that the downstream port DFP knows that the upstream port UFP has received the acceptance message S5.

當下行埠DFP切換至上行埠UFP所請求的電力配置後,下行埠DFP會傳送就绪訊息(Ready message)S7至上行埠UFP,以讓上行埠UFP得知下行埠DFP已切換至上行埠UFP所請求的電力配置。當上行埠UFP接收到就绪訊息S7後,上行埠UFP會傳送回覆訊息S8至下行埠DFP,以讓下行埠DFP得知上行埠UFP已接收到就绪訊息S7。此時,下行埠DFP與上行埠UFP之間的電源協商過程便已順利完成,下行埠DFP與上行埠UFP開始依照新的供電來運作。When the downstream port DFP switches to the power configuration requested by the upstream port UFP, the downstream port DFP will send a Ready message S7 to the upstream port UFP to let the upstream port UFP know that the downstream port DFP has switched to the upstream port UFP. The requested power configuration. When the upstream port UFP receives the ready message S7, the upstream port UFP sends a reply message S8 to the downstream port DFP, so that the downstream port DFP knows that the upstream port UFP has received the ready message S7. At this time, the power negotiation process between the downstream port DFP and the upstream port UFP has been successfully completed, and the downstream port DFP and the upstream port UFP begin to operate according to the new power supply.
